Understanding Celsius and Fahrenheit
Before diving into the conversion, let's establish a clear understanding of the two temperature scales:
Celsius (°C): Also known as the centigrade scale, Celsius is a metric temperature scale named after the Swedish astronomer Anders Celsius. It defines 0°C as the freezing point of water and 100°C as the boiling point of water at sea level. It's the most widely used temperature scale globally.
Fahrenheit (°F): Developed by the German-Dutch physicist Daniel Gabriel Fahrenheit, this scale defines 32°F as the freezing point of water and 212°F as its boiling point at sea level. While less common internationally, Fahrenheit remains the primary temperature scale used in the United States.
Converting 34°C to °F: The Formula
The fundamental formula for converting Celsius to Fahrenheit is:
°F = (°C × 9/5) + 32
Let's apply this formula to convert 34°C:
°F = (34 × 9/5) + 32 °F = (61.2) + 32 °F = 93.2
Therefore, 34°C is equal to 93.2°F.

Understanding Temperature Ranges: 34°C in Context
34°C (93.2°F) represents a warm to hot temperature. It falls within a range typically experienced in many parts of the world during summer months. To provide context, let's compare it to other temperature ranges:
- Comfortable Room Temperature: Around 20-25°C (68-77°F).
- Hot Summer Day: Temperatures above 30°C (86°F) are generally considered hot.
- Heatwave Conditions: Temperatures consistently above 35°C (95°F) often indicate heatwave conditions.
Historical Context of Celsius and Fahrenheit
Celsius: Initially proposed in 1742 by Anders Celsius, the scale was originally inverted, with 0°C representing the boiling point and 100°C the freezing point of water. This was later reversed to its current form.
Fahrenheit: Developed by Daniel Gabriel Fahrenheit around 1724, the scale was initially based on three reference points: the freezing point of a brine solution, the freezing point of water, and human body temperature. While the original points were slightly different, the scale evolved to its current form.
